Release rdwrlock semaphore during memory allocation.
This fixes the locked already reported here:

http://www.mail-archive.com/[email protected]/msg01389.html

The problem here is that memory allocation is done with rdwrlock 
semaphore taken and the VM can get into the jfs layer taking the 
rdwrlock again.

Also, the patch fixes the lockdep below. This problem is created because 
the rdwrlock semaphore acquires the commit_mutex and it is called with 
interrupts enabled. The interrupt may hit with the commit_mutex taken 
and take the rdwrlock (again) inside the interrupt context.

I am not sure if this is the right fix to the problem. The heavy use of 
the jfs volume can lock up a machine (e.g. hit me in Ubuntu 9.04).
